Northeastern University (NU or NEU) is a private research university with its main campus in Boston, Massachusetts.Established in 1898, it was founded by the Boston Young Men's Christian Association as an all-male institute before being incorporated as Northeastern College in 1916, gaining university status in 1922.

The size of Africa compared to other continents. Africa is the world's second-largest and second-most populous continent after Asia.At about 30.3 million km 2 (11.7 million square miles) including adjacent islands, it covers 20% of Earth's land area and 6% of its total surface area. [7]
Pune Metro is a mass rapid transit system serving the city of Pune, India.The system comprises 3 lines with a combined length of 54.14 km (33.64 mi), [7] [8] of which 24.12 km (14.99 mi) on two lines are operational as of August 2024. [9]
